John Zhuge updated HDFS-10376: ------------------------------ Attachment: HDFS-10376.002.patch Patch 002: * Add 2 more unit tests to cover what [~yzhangal] described * The current {{setOwner}} implementation throws FNFE in the new tests because it checks the existence of the last inode in path first. However, it is also reasonable to throw ACE. {code:title=FSDirectory#checkOwner} if (iip.getLastINode() == null) { throw new FileNotFoundException( "Directory/File does not exist " + iip.getPath()); } checkPermission(pc, iip, true, null, null, null, null); {code} > Enhance setOwner testing > ------------------------ > > Key: HDFS-10376 > URL: https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/HDFS-10376 > Project: Hadoop HDFS > Issue Type: Bug > Affects Versions: 2.6.0 > Reporter: Yongjun Zhang > Assignee: John Zhuge > Attachments: HDFS-10376.001.patch, HDFS-10376.002.patch > > > TestPermission create a user with the following name and group: > {code} > final private static String USER_NAME = "user" + RAN.nextInt(); > final private static String[] GROUP_NAMES = {"group1", "group2"}; > UserGroupInformation userGroupInfo = > UserGroupInformation.createUserForTesting(USER_NAME, GROUP_NAMES ); > > FileSystem userfs = DFSTestUtil.getFileSystemAs(userGroupInfo, conf); > // make sure mkdir of a existing directory that is not owned by > // this user does not throw an exception. > userfs.mkdirs(CHILD_DIR1); > > {code} > Supposedly > {code} > userfs.setOwner(CHILD_FILE3, "foo", "bar"); > {code} > will be run as the specified user, but it seems to be run as me who run the > test. > Running as the specified user would disallow setOwner, which requires > superuser privilege.
